Yesterday I invented a yummy variation of iced coffee, which was inspired by [personal profile] afuna mentioning the iced coffee she had while on holiday: drip coffee, condensed milk, poured over ice.
At work, we have an espresso coffee machine, which makes nice coffee, but we have no ice, since they replaced the old bar fridge with its tiny freezer which was always iced up, with a bigger fridge which doesn't have a freezer compartment. So it occurred to me that since we have a convenience store in the bottom of our building, I could replace the condensed milk and ice with vanilla ice cream. So I went down, but they didn't sell those little tubs of vanilla ice cream which such places sometimes sell. So instead I bought one of those chocolate-coated vanilla ice creams on a stick (in this case it was a Magnum, but any similar one would do). So it ended up being more of a mocha ice than pure iced coffee, but I certainly didn't object to that.

1. Scrape the ice cream and chocolate off the stick into your mug.
2. Put mug in coffee machine and make one serve of espresso.
3. Stir until most of the ice-cream and chocolate have melted (they didn't melt completely, but that's okay)
4. Top up with cold milk (and optionally add sweetener to taste)
